SonoDur-R (Rack): 19” desktop device for automated UCI hardness testing

SonoDur-R is a 19” desktop device for fully automated, 100% checks of mass-produced parts. The measurement system enables rapid process monitoring (at one-second intervals) of mix-up testing procedures.

Its main areas of application are serial parts following heat treatment, surface processing or measuring coating hardness on gravure cylinders with highly-selective low-load motorised probes.

Thanks to its USB- and fully-isolated, digital I/O interface, the SonoDur-R ‘Rack’ is currently the world’s only automated UCI hardness measurement system which is fully system-compatible. Setpoints allow factors such as good/bad sorting gates to be controlled directly.

The SonoDur-R combines all the benefits of the SonoDur2 mobile hardness testing device with the requirements for integrating a device into a fully-automated process line.

Usable probes

All SonoDur manual and motorised probes can be deployed immediately without restrictions via a USB port thanks to high-resolution, digital signal processing technology.

Product facts:

  • Fully isolated, digital I/O interface for the direct controlling of actuators; potential-free signal contacts for full remote control via SP
  • Speed: Approx. 1 measurement per second
  • Measured value counter with statistical functions
  • Fast amortisation through the durable SonoDur 2 manual measurement probes SONO-10H (HV1), SONO-50H (HV5) and SONO-100H (HV10)
  • RS232 interface for measured value transmission
  • Operates on 24VDC voltage or an external power supply
  • All SonoDur manual and motorised probes can be used
  • Large measured data memory 2GB (approx. 90,000 measurement series, each with 1,000 measurements)
  • Measured value changes in colour depending on the applied set point

Areas of application:

  • Hardness testing on serial parts following heat treatment
  • Hardness testing on parts following surface processing
  • Measuring coating hardness on gravure cylinders

Measuring Specification

Measuring principle UCI Method, corresponds to DIN 50159, ASTM A1038
Test indenter Vickers diamond 136°
Test loads Newton scale (1kgf = 9.81 N) Motor probes: 1N (0.1 kgf), 3N (0.3kgf) and 8.6 N (0.8 kgf)
Handheld Probes: 10N (1 kgf), 49N (5kgf), 98N (10kgf)
(Other test loads on request)

Hardness scales and range
accord. to standard conversion
tables


Note:
Conversions are acc. to ASTM
E140-12bƐ1(2013), EN ISO
18265-2014, and DIN 50150-2000
(solely table 1, low-alloyed steel).
Conversions into tensile strength
for 98N (10kgf) test load only.

Vickers HV 10 – ca. 2000
Brinell HB 76 – 618
Knoop HK 87 – 920 (ASTM only)
Rockwell HRB 41 – 105
Rockwell HRF 82,6 – 115,1
Rockwell HRC 20,3 – 68
Rockwell HRA 60,7 – 85,6
Rockwell HRD 40,3 - 76,9 (EN ISO 18265 only)
HR45N 19,9 – 75,4
Tensile Strength MPa (N/mm2) 255 – 2180 (EN ISO 18265 only)
Measurement uncertainty < 3% of the average out of 5 measurements relative to the plate value
Relative repeatability < 3% (range relative to the average out of 5 measurements on reference block 300HV using motor probe 8.6N)
